Ordinals
beta
Sat 1913841776997256
decimal
64776.12976997256
percentile
3.827683553994512%
name
mbpkuylwpfwz
cycle
0
epoch
2
block
64776
offset
12976997256
timestamp
2024-03-09 04:36:57 UTC
rarity
common
prev
next